Does Boorolong or Brushy Creek have better schools?

On average school ICSEA (the ACARA index that benchmarks educational advantage), Brushy Creek scores 949 vs 901 in Boorolong. ICSEA is a school-community indicator, not a quality rating, so always check NAPLAN results and catchment boundaries for the specific address you're considering.
